Prince Louis is the "spitting image" of his grandad Michael Middleton, according to eagle-eyed royal fans. The little royal, two, was pictured alongside parents Prince William and Kate, as well as brother Prince George and sister Princess Charlotte in London's West End.
The Cambridges had all taken to the red carpet for a trip to the pantomime, with photos then shared on the Kensington Palace Instagram.
Hosted by The National Lottery for pandemic key workers and their families, the show was held at The London Palladium. It comes after William and Kate, both 38, toured the country to thank frontline workers for their courageous efforts over the last few months.
